The ideal place to start your journey of discovery is Old Phuket. Step back in time as you wander the beautiful streets here, a stroll down Thalang Road will allow you to view the wonderful shop houses with their incredible, decorative facades adorned with colourful lanterns and selling intriguing wares such as herbal medicines and handicrafts. Soi Romani boasts rows of lovely, pastel coloured houses, this area used to be a red light district popular with the tin miners of this region but has since undergone a bit of a clean up and face lift. On Dibuk Road you will find the On On Hotel which featured in the well known movie ‘The Beach’. Look out for the beautifully preserved 19th century architecture in Sino-Portuguese styling, the exquisite fretwork on many of the old buildings here and the incredible, dominant mansions. Siam City Bank and Provincial Hall are also well worth a look.

Phuket Butterfly Farm is a thoroughly enjoyable experience. Here you can view beautiful and some quite large butterflies and unusual and perhaps not so pleasant insects as well as a variety of marine life all housed in exhibits which mimic their natural habitats. Some great photo opportunities to be had here.

Put Jaw Temple is a wonderful old Chinese Taoist Temple which is dedicated to Kwun Im, the Goddess of Mercy. Take a look round this lovely structure built more than 200 years ago and find the beautiful, intricate carvings of traditional dragons and oriental clouds.
